Understanding the Community Tab

Before we jump into how to get the Community Tab on YouTube, let’s understand what it is.

Imagine a space on your channel where you can post text, conduct polls, and even share images, transforming your channel into a vibrant community hub. This feature is an excellent way to keep your audience engaged, especially in between your video uploads. What is the Community Tab on YouTube, and why is it important?

The Community Tab on YouTube is a feature that enables creators to interact with their audience through text posts, polls, images, and more. It’s vital as it fosters deeper engagement and builds a sense of community among your viewers.

How can I become eligible for the Community Tab on YouTube?

To unlock the Community Tab, you typically need to reach a certain subscriber count, which is currently set at 1,000 subscribers. However, YouTube’s criteria may change, so staying updated is crucial.

What should I do once I’ve reached the required subscriber count?

After hitting the subscriber threshold, you’ll need patience as there’s a waiting period. During this time, plan how to use the Community Tab effectively to engage your audience.
